Does the EU have what it takes to go it alone?
That question will be hanging in the air as leaders of the 27 EU countries gather in Brussels to talk economic and security challenges.
The European Council meeting comes fresh off the back of Wednesday’s NATO summit, where 32 allied countries committed to a defense spending target of 5 percent of GDP by 2035.
Against the backdrop of Russia’s grinding war in Ukraine, increasing instability in the Middle East and continuing doubts over U.S. commitment to transatlantic security, leaders will discuss how spending commitments will translate into boosting the bloc’s military capabilities and autonomy on the world stage.
Also on the agenda: deepening the single market to shore up the bloc’s competitiveness; the question of enlargement and accession for Ukraine and Moldova.
